News Article Structure and Style
Sky Sports Breaking News Live demands a dynamic and concise approach to delivering sports updates. The format prioritizes speed and accuracy, requiring a structure that immediately conveys crucial information. The style must be engaging yet objective, ensuring the audience receives essential details quickly and effectively.News articles in this format typically adhere to an inverted pyramid structure. The most important details, like who, what, when, and where, are presented at the top, followed by supporting information.
This allows readers to grasp the key elements swiftly, even if they only skim the article.
Common Structure of Sky Sports Breaking News Articles
The core elements of a Sky Sports Breaking News article include:
- Headline: A concise and impactful headline summarizing the main event, typically within 10-15 words. Examples include “Liverpool Defeat Man City 3-1” or “Ronaldo Signs for Al Nassr.”
- Lead Paragraph: This paragraph immediately delivers the crucial details of the news, including the key actors, event, time, and location. It is the most important part of the article and should be highly focused.
- Supporting Details: Subsequent paragraphs elaborate on the news, adding context, background information, or quotes. This might include details about the match’s crucial moments, the player’s injury specifics, or the terms of a transfer agreement. Quotes from key figures can add significant weight to the news.
- Reaction/Analysis (Optional): If appropriate, a short reaction or analysis section can add further insight, especially in significant breaking news stories.
Key Elements of Sports News Writing Style
The style should be:
- Concise: Every word should count, eliminating unnecessary jargon or overly descriptive language. The style should be focused on delivering factual information.
- Accurate: Verifying facts and sources is paramount. Errors in breaking news can quickly damage credibility.
- Objective: The focus is on the news, not personal opinions or bias. This objective tone enhances the trustworthiness of the reporting.
- Timely: News must be updated promptly to reflect the latest developments. Readers expect to receive current and accurate information.
Approaches to Reporting Breaking Sports News
Different approaches exist depending on the type of event:
- Match Results: The focus is on the score, key moments, and player performances. The style is typically concise, summarizing the game’s highlights. For instance, “Manchester United defeat Arsenal 2-0, securing a vital win in the league.” A table showing the scores and key statistics is highly effective.
- Player Injuries: Reporting on player injuries necessitates clarity about the severity and implications. The style should be factual, outlining the details of the injury, the player involved, and potential consequences for the team. For example, “Key midfielder, Kevin De Bruyne, suffered a hamstring injury in the second half of the match, raising concerns about his availability for the upcoming game.” Information about the prognosis should be included if available.
- Transfers: Reporting on transfers focuses on the details of the agreement. This includes the player involved, the clubs involved, the transfer fee (if known), and the terms of the contract. For example, “Barcelona has signed forward Lionel Messi on a two-year deal, after a protracted negotiation period.” This should include the player’s contract details if available.

Criteria for Selecting Appropriate Visuals
Visuals should accurately represent the news event and maintain a high standard of quality and professionalism. Selecting appropriate images and videos ensures that the news is presented accurately and in a visually engaging way. The key criteria for choosing visuals are:
- Relevance: Images and videos must directly relate to the breaking news story. For example, if reporting on a goal, a clear image of the goal-scoring play is essential. Using an image of the opposing team’s coach celebrating is inappropriate.
- Accuracy: Images and videos must be accurate representations of the events. For example, showing a player getting injured during a tackle must show the specific moment of the incident. An image from a previous game or a completely unrelated event is not suitable.
- Timeliness: Visuals must be as current as possible, ideally taken during or immediately after the event. Using archived footage of a previous event is unacceptable, as this is not a live breaking news report.
- High Quality: Images and videos must be clear, sharp, and free from distortions or artifacts. Blurry or grainy images can detract from the viewer experience and diminish the credibility of the report.
- Fair Use: Proper licensing and usage rights for images and videos must be considered. Using copyrighted material without permission is unacceptable and can lead to legal issues.
